What Is an Insurance Claim?

An insurance claim is a formal request made to your insurance company asking for financial compensation or coverage for a loss covered under your policy.

Claims can be filed for:

  1. Health insurance
  2. Life insurance
  3. Motor insurance
  4. Home insurance
  5. Travel insurance

Each type follows a similar process — but documentation and timelines matter a lot.


Step-by-Step Guide to Filing an Insurance Claim

Step 1: Inform the Insurance Company Immediately

As soon as the incident occurs:

  1. Notify your insurer or insurance agent
  2. Call the customer care number or use the insurer’s app/website
  3. Note down the claim reference number

Why this matters:
Most policies have a time limit for claim intimation. Delays can lead to rejection.


Step 2: Understand Your Policy Coverage

Before proceeding:

  1. Read your policy document carefully
  2. Check what is covered and excluded
  3. Confirm sub-limits, deductibles, and waiting periods

📌 Pro Tip:
Many claims are rejected because the policyholder assumes coverage without checking exclusions.


Step 3: Collect All Required Documents

Documentation is critical for claim approval.

Common documents include:

  1. Duly filled claim form
  2. Policy copy
  3. ID proof
  4. Bills, invoices, or receipts
  5. Medical reports / FIR / repair estimates (as applicable)

📁 Always keep originals and copies for reference.


Step 4: Fill the Claim Form Carefully

While filling the claim form:

  1. Ensure details match policy records
  2. Avoid overwriting or incomplete information
  3. Provide accurate incident details

Even small errors (wrong date, spelling mistakes) can cause delays.


Step 5: Submit Documents & Evidence

Submit your documents:

  1. Online (email/app/portal)
  2. Offline (branch or agent)

For certain claims:

  1. Motor insurance may require vehicle inspection
  2. Health insurance may require hospital verification
  3. Life insurance may require nominee documents

Step 6: Cooperate During Claim Verification

The insurer may:

  1. Ask for additional documents
  2. Conduct surveys or inspections
  3. Verify hospital or repair details

📌 Respond promptly to avoid delays.


Step 7: Claim Approval or Settlement

Once verified:

  1. Approved claims are settled via bank transfer
  2. Partial approvals may apply due to deductibles or exclusions
  3. If rejected, you will receive a written explanation

Common Insurance Claim Mistakes to Avoid 🚫

1. Delayed Claim Intimation

Always inform the insurer immediately after the incident.

2. Not Disclosing Complete Information

Providing false or incomplete details can lead to claim rejection.

3. Ignoring Policy Terms & Exclusions

Every policy has exclusions — ignoring them is a common mistake.

4. Missing or Incorrect Documents

Incomplete paperwork is one of the top reasons for claim delays.

5. Letting the Policy Lapse

Claims are not payable if the policy is inactive or expired.



Tips for Faster & Hassle-Free Claim Settlement

 Save all bills, reports, and receipts
 Keep policy details handy
 Inform insurer immediately
 Be honest and transparent
 Follow up regularly


What to Do If Your Insurance Claim Is Rejected?

If your claim is rejected:

  1. Ask for a written reason
  2. Review policy terms carefully
  3. Submit additional documents if required
  4. File a grievance with the insurer
  5. Approach the Insurance Ombudsman if unresolved

📌 Many genuine claims get approved after proper follow-up.
